The Postgraduate Certificate in Sustainability Projects in Supply Chain Management is a specialized program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ills required to develop and implement sustainable supply chain projects.
This program focuses on the intersection of sustainability and supply chain management, providing students with a comprehensive understanding of the environmental, social, and economic impacts of supply chain decisions.
Through a combination of theoretical and practical learning, students will gain expertise in sustainability project management, including stakeholder engagement, risk assessment, and impact measurement.
The program's learning outcomes include the ability to analyze complex supply chain systems, develop and implement sustainable strategies, and evaluate the effectiveness of sustainability initiatives.
The duration of the program is typically one year, with students completing a series of modules and a final project that demonstrates their ability to apply sustainability principles to real-world supply chain challenges.
